Root hairs are long tubular out growths made of root epidermis cells that form to increase the root surface. Root hair development consists of root hair initiation and tip growth.

Myofilament are long tubular structures inside of muscle cells that are made up of shorter contractile sections called sarcomeres.

Cells that do a particular job are described as specialised, as they have the specific shape/organelles to carry out a certain job. For example, root hair cells in plants are long and thin to increase their surface area, meaning they can absorb more water.
